Is Shero Cakes clean?
Shero Cakes is currently Grade B from NYC Department of Health and Mental Hygiene (DOHMH), from an inspection on October 22, 2025. Inspectors wrote up 4 critical violations β the kind most directly linked to foodborne illness. On Cooked's ladder that reads mid π¬.
What did inspectors find at Shero Cakes?
These are the violations recorded at the most recent inspection on October 22, 2025, in plain English, with the city's own wording underneath.
- π§½surfaces not properly sanitizedcriticalFood contact surface not properly washed, rinsed and sanitized after each use and following any activity when contamination may have occurred.
- π²hot food sitting too coolcriticalHot TCS food item not held at or above 140 Β°F.
- π‘οΈfridge is givingβ¦ room tempcriticalCold TCS food item held above 41 Β°F; smoked or processed fish held above 38 Β°F; intact raw eggs held above 45 Β°F; or reduced oxygen packaged (ROP) TCS foods held above required temperatures except during active necessary preparation.
- π½οΈfood left out / unprotectedcriticalFood, supplies, or equipment not protected from potential source of contamination during storage, preparation, transportation, display, service or from customerβs refillable, reusable container. Condiments not in single-service containers or dispensed directly by the vendor.

How New York grades restaurants
New York City health inspectors score violations in points, and lower is better: 0β13 points earns an A, 14β27 a B, and 28 or more a C. Every restaurant is inspected at least once a year, and the letter has to be posted in the window. A restaurant that scores 14 or more on the first inspection of a cycle does not get a letter right away β it stays βGrade Pendingβ until a re-inspection settles it, which is why some spots here show an hourglass instead of a letter.
